NEW STEP BY STEP MAP FOR FREE GAME ONLINE PC

New Step by Step Map For free game online pc

Our car or truck games keep on being free as a result of commercials placed non-invasively within the game and throughout the website. Lots of our free motor vehicle games also feature two player games to help you race your friends towards the finish line.Simply click the multiplayer button to enter online method. Below, you will discover a populat

read more